USA NETWORK REWARDS "PSYCH'S" DEVOTED FANS WITH A SUPERSIZED LEAP DAY WINTER PREMIERE WEDNESDAY, FEBRUARY 29 AT 10/9c

USA Hosts First Ever Video On Demand Preview Event Starting February 22, with Sneak Peek of Premiere

FEBRUARY 22, 2012 - New York - USA Network celebrates the return of PSYCH with a Supersized mid-season premiere airing on Wednesday, February 29, at 10/9c. The network will also offer its first-ever preview event with an abridged premiere episode exclusively available via Video On Demand (VOD) starting February 22nd. This rewards fans with more of their cult favorite along with custom digital offerings as they wait for the best part of Leap Day: PSYCH SUPERSIZED. The announcement was made today by Alexandra Shapiro, USA's senior vice president, brand marketing and digital.

"The Supersized premiere and preview event are our gifts to an amazing and dedicated fan base who have made this show the longest running series currently on USA," said Shapiro. "Leading into the Leap Day activities, our VOD sneak peek plays into a larger channel strategy of finding new and breakthrough ways to reward and engage our fans on multiple platforms."

The special extended-length winter premiere will offer PSYCH-Os, as the fans are so affectionately called, supersized digital extensions. The entire episode will be Shazam enabled, sponsored by the all-new Lexus 2013 GS, and when activated will unlock exclusive bloopers and photos from the set. On the premiere night, USA will unveil a series of customizable and sharable PSYCH Moving Album Covers featuring their favorite stars bantering and actively posing like 80s rock stars. Fans will also be incentivized to check-in weekly via GetGlue for their chance to win an exclusive PSYCH Arcade.

The VOD pre-linear premiere will be accompanied by feature bonus interviews with series stars James Roday (Shawn Spencer) and Dulé Hill (Burton 'Gus' Guster), as well as show creator/executive producer Steve Franks and executive producers Chris Henze and Kelly Kulchak. The Preview Event will be available on most carriers, including, Comcast, Time Warner, Charter, Cox, Cablevision, DirecTV, Dish, ATT U-verse, and Verizon Fios.

The winter premiere, "Indiana Shawn and the Temple of Kinda Crappy, Rusty Old Sword," features guest star Cary Elwes who reprises his role as Despereaux. Madchen Amick also guests along with John Rhys-Davies, as a nod to the Indiana Jones movie franchise, where he played Sallah in "Raiders of the Lost Ark." The episode is written and directed by Franks.

With 2.2 million Facebook fans, PSYCH also stars Corbin Bernsen, Timothy Omundson, Maggie Lawson and Kirsten Nelson.
